Gatwick water supply restoring after Sunday power outage disruption
Gatwick Airport's water supply is being restored after a power outage at a treatment facility caused significant disruption on Sunday. Travellers faced extensive queues for lavatories, and both terminals had restaurants and bars shut. EasyJet cautioned travelers against early arrival, as bag drop counters would open two hours prior to departure, rather than the previous three.
